Abstract
L'invention concerne un procédé d'accès aléatoire, un dispositif terminal, un dispositif réseau et un support. Le procédé comprend un dispositif terminal qui transmet de manière répétée un message de liaison montante à un dispositif réseau d'après un premier nombre de répétitions. Le message de liaison montante est planifié par un message de réponse d'accès aléatoire. Le procédé consiste également, avant que le nombre de transmissions répétées du message de liaison montante n'atteigne le premier nombre de répétitions ou que la transmission de répétition ne soit terminée, à démarrer, au moyen du dispositif terminal, un temporisateur de résolution de conflit pour recevoir des informations de commande de liaison descendante associées à un message de résolution de conflit. L'heure de début du temporisateur de résolution de conflit est associée à au moins l'un des éléments suivants : un délai de traitement du dispositif réseau, le premier nombre de répétitions, et le temps requis pour le premier nombre de répétitions de transmissions répétées du message de liaison montante. Le délai de traitement du dispositif réseau comprend un délai du dispositif réseau traitant le message de liaison montante. L'utilisation du procédé permet de réduire le délai d'accès aléatoire du dispositif terminal.
